About this subject

Data centers are specialized facilities housing computing and storage systems, essential for the internet and digital services. The deep corridor lined with server racks flanked by blue and green LEDs is not merely aesthetic: colors indicate different functions or operational status. Blue often signals normal equipment operation, while green may indicate cooling systems or active connectivity. This visual coding helps technicians quickly identify issues or anomalies.

LED lighting is preferred in data centers for its energy efficiency and low heat emission, contributing to thermal control. Cooling is one of the biggest operational challenges, as servers generate intense heat. Precision air conditioning and containment corridors (as shown) are designed to optimize hot and cold airflow, reducing electricity costs.

Globally, data centers consume about 1% of the world's electricity, according to the International Energy Agency. To mitigate this impact, many companies adopt renewable sources and innovative cooling techniques, such as immersion in dielectric liquid. Brazil has strategic data centers in São Paulo, Rio de Janeiro, and Brasília, with emerging projects in Fortaleza leveraging submarine cables.

Physical and logical security are priorities: biometric access, cameras, and motion sensors protect the site. Power redundancy (generators and UPS) ensures continuous operation. Each rack can host dozens of servers, processing everything from banking transactions to video streaming. The image captures the controlled, quiet environment that sustains the digital age.
